Transaction 84b416f2a814de627e4a53d5908f17dd5d9d55cde2a624fe80e3754de598c9fc
1 Input
1 Output
-
84b416f2a814de627e4a53d5908f17dd5d9d55cde2a624fe80e3754de598c9fc:0
- value
- 630789
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 cc7b659792310ee5c3e8af9234969b1c134d7b21 OP_EQUAL
- address
- 3LLDbSV4JrFvLVoDjboHgQEbiMM5SSxPXx